Application Description

The GdP app: Your all-in-one policing solution! This comprehensive app is a must-have for law enforcement officers and anyone interested in policing, offering a range of features designed to boost efficiency and keep you informed.

Key features include:

  • Shift Calendar: Effortlessly create, modify, and export shift schedules.
  • Patrol Assistant: Quickly access common offense codes and helpful summaries.
  • News Feed: Stay up-to-date with the latest police union news and announcements.
  • Fact Catalog: Store and instantly retrieve frequently needed information.
  • License Plate Lookup: Identify the issuing district of a license plate and view its location on a map.
  • Driving License Class Search: Easily find the correct driving license class, including older classifications.
  • Maritime Dictionary: A handy resource for nautical terminology.
